    <p>The mongodb blog has an excellent post detailing how to implement user authentication.</p> <p><a href="http://blog.mongodb.org/post/32866457221/password-authentication-with-mongoose-part-1" rel="noreferrer">http://blog.mongodb.org/post/32866457221/password-authentication-with-mongoose-part-1</a></p> <p>The following is copied directly from the link above:</p> <h2>User Model</h2> <pre><code>var mongoose = require('mongoose'), Schema = mongoose.Schema, bcrypt = require('bcrypt'), SALT_WORK_FACTOR = 10; var UserSchema = new Schema({ username: { type: String, required: true, index: { unique: true } }, password: { type: String, required: true } }); UserSchema.pre('save', function(next) { var user = this; // only hash the password if it has been modified (or is new) if (!user.isModified('password')) return next(); // generate a salt bcrypt.genSalt(SALT_WORK_FACTOR, function(err, salt) { if (err) return next(err); // hash the password using our new salt bcrypt.hash(user.password, salt, function(err, hash) { if (err) return next(err); // override the cleartext password with the hashed one user.password = hash; next(); }); }); }); UserSchema.methods.comparePassword = function(candidatePassword, cb) { bcrypt.compare(candidatePassword, this.password, function(err, isMatch) { if (err) return cb(err); cb(null, isMatch); }); }; module.exports = mongoose.model('User', UserSchema); </code></pre> <h2>Usage</h2> <pre><code>var mongoose = require(mongoose), User = require('./user-model'); var connStr = 'mongodb://localhost:27017/mongoose-bcrypt-test'; mongoose.connect(connStr, function(err) { if (err) throw err; console.log('Successfully connected to MongoDB'); }); // create a user a new user var testUser = new User({ username: 'jmar777', password: 'Password123'; }); // save user to database testUser.save(function(err) { if (err) throw err; }); // fetch user and test password verification User.findOne({ username: 'jmar777' }, function(err, user) { if (err) throw err; // test a matching password user.comparePassword('Password123', function(err, isMatch) { if (err) throw err; console.log('Password123:', isMatch); // -&amp;gt; Password123: true }); // test a failing password user.comparePassword('123Password', function(err, isMatch) { if (err) throw err; console.log('123Password:', isMatch); // -&amp;gt; 123Password: false }); }); </code></pre>
